Transaction 180f34d0213700345606ad0a8ce7599043924feebfa442b46366b71cb49644be

1 Input
2 Outputs
  • 180f34d0213700345606ad0a8ce7599043924feebfa442b46366b71cb49644be:0
  • value  102000000
    address  1L2spZ3gPM5HsHtCiXVkQgJUAg5u6H7qrS
  • 180f34d0213700345606ad0a8ce7599043924feebfa442b46366b71cb49644be:1
  • value  469803732
    address  3HDDMH3Tbj8qdZjuRQmWv3ygZbmNXuEMsg